Why Permit Delays Are Rising 📑
Cities and AHJs (Authorities Having Jurisdiction) are overwhelmed. The sharp increase in solar adoption, coupled with complex utility requirements, has created a bottleneck in permit approvals. Some of the main reasons include:
- Increased Application Volume: With solar booming, counties receive thousands of permit requests per month.
- Inconsistent Codes: Each jurisdiction has unique rules, leading to confusion and resubmissions.
- Staff Shortages: Municipal departments lack the manpower to process permits quickly.
- Incomplete Submissions: Poorly designed or unverified drawings trigger delays.
- Utility Approvals: Utility companies often require PE-stamped drawings for PTO (Permission to Operate).
The result? Projects sit idle while customers wait. Installers lose efficiency, and competition increases pressure. Speed has become the most critical differentiator.
Role of PE Stamps in Fast Approvals 🔖
A PE Stamp is not just a legal checkbox. It represents the signature of a licensed professional engineer who has reviewed and approved your solar design. For AHJs and utilities, this stamp provides:
- ✅ Credibility – Authorities trust stamped drawings, reducing scrutiny.
- ✅ Compliance – Ensures adherence to NEC, IBC, fire codes, and structural standards.
- ✅ Liability Assurance – The PE takes responsibility, reducing risk for AHJs.
- ✅ Approval Speed – Stamped plans are often fast-tracked compared to unstamped ones.
In many jurisdictions, a PE stamp is mandatory for structural calculations, electrical designs, or both. Even where optional, having it drastically reduces review time and minimizes revisions.
How Proper Documentation Speeds Approval 📂
Permit speed depends on one critical factor: submission accuracy. A PE stamp alone isn’t enough if the design is sloppy. Installers who want fast permits must ensure:
- Clean, Detailed Drawings – Clear solar layouts, stringing, and one-line diagrams.
- Accurate Load Calculations – Structural integrity verified by licensed engineers.
- Electrical Safety Checks – Wire sizing, breakers, and grounding confirmed.
- Code Compliance – Alignment with local, state, and NEC requirements.
- Digital Submissions – Many AHJs now prefer online submissions for faster reviews.
When PE-stamped designs are submitted with accuracy and clarity, reviewers spend less time checking, and permits get approved weeks faster.
Strategies to Beat Tight Deadlines ⚡
In today’s backlog-heavy system, success comes down to preparation and professional support. Here are strategies that solar companies use to stay ahead of delays:
- Pre-Permit Checklist – Ensure all drawings, load calcs, and forms are ready before submission.
- Work With Specialized Solar Designers – Outsource to experts who understand AHJ-specific rules.
- Use PE Stamping Early – Get designs reviewed and stamped before AHJ review.
- Digital Workflows – Use online portals and e-stamping to cut mailing delays.
- Parallel Processing – Prepare utility documents while the AHJ review is ongoing.
- Build Relationships with AHJs – Frequent submitters with quality work often get quicker processing.
